“I don’t… understand.”

“Let me put it more simply, Mr. Byrd,” she smiled, parting her black lips to reveal shiny set of teeth. “I am the Queen, and I want you to be my King.”

“But that would mean…”

“That’s right,” she said. “I want you to marry me, you adorable little parakeet.”

The crowd fell silent, watching the moment with awed excitement.

“Will you?” she asked the stunned Prime Minister. “Would you do me the honor of becoming my husband?”

“Of… of… of course I would!” cried Mr. Byrd.

An almighty cheer rang out across the valley.

“Then I hereby swear you in as King of Huntsville,” declared Samantha, loudly speaking over the tumultuous squeaking of the happy mice residents.

Now, Mr. Byrd would reign over the whole of Huntsville, both the Kingdom and the Reservation. He knew that his first decision needed to be assigning a new Prime Minister now that he had been relieved of that job within a few short minutes of winning the seat. It would be madness to host a whole new election for the position and besides, he knew someone who would be perfect for the job.

“My first action,” he announced, raising his left wing in an attempt to gain silence again. The original speech he had planned was now quickly forgotten and pushed to the side in the face of the new events that were unfolding before them, “will be to appoint a new Prime Minister to govern over the Reservation. In order to avoid another election, I am appointing Piggles directly.”

Piggles gasped, but Mr. Byrd carried on speaking.

“Many of you will know her from the election campaign. She is loyal, trustworthy, brave, and honest. She will do what is right by the mice. She will respect your wishes and listen to you, and try her best to help you. She will be the good Prime Minister that Whiska never could be!”

“This is outrageous!” Whiska spat, having watched the entire thing with barely concealed hatred. “This is not democracy! I offered you better democracy than this!”

“My first decision as Prime Minister,” Piggles spoke up, finding her voice at last after the shock of Mr. Byrd’s declaration. “Is to have this cat arrested! Guards!”

Two lions rushed forward.

“On what charge?” Whiska demanded.

“For attempting to disrupt the election process. Grady too, for the same. And for bullying and hurting innocent mice.”

The both of them were seized, and taken to the dungeons along with Strip.

“I have a further announcement to make,” said Mr. Byrd. “From tomorrow, steps will be in place to improve the education system here in the Reservation. Some of the unused houses in Section D will be converted into schools and bookshops. It will be a hub of learning where everyone can thrive and gain new knowledge. There will be no species segregation. Everyone is equal.”

Cociel tapped Piggles on the shoulder and whispered something into her ear.

Then Piggles tapped Mr. Byrd on the shoulder and whispered something into
his
ear, passing the message along.

Finally, message received, Mr Byrd cleared his throat and made a second announcement.

“All the prisoners currently in the dungeons will be released and their charges cleared. Everyone starts out tomorrow with a clean slate and the chance to begin again.”

Cociel leapt into the air and ran over to throw his arms around Davetil. This meant one thing to him and one thing only – their mother would be coming home.

“And, with business dealt with,” continued Mr. Byrd happily. “I now declare the party officially started!”

Another tumultuous cheer erupted, followed by immediate revelry. The guards were sent to the palace to fetch jugs and goblets of milk, which were handed out liberally to everyone – cat and mouse alike, along with cheese and nibbles and a whole number of snacks. Musicians grabbed their instruments, dancers began to jig, singers raised their voices, and everyone joined in, leaping through the streets and turning the Reservation into one big dance floor.

The celebrations carried on long into the night, with the future of the Kingdom and the Reservation – and in fact, the whole of Huntsville – in new and very safe hands. History had been made and a great victory won, and the world was a brighter place because of it. For the first time in a great many years, the mice looked forward to tomorrow, and what hopes and dreams it would bring.
